  1. Prep Go Professional on Your Lips

So imagine your lips are a canvas, the smoother it is the better your lipstick will appear and wear.

The importance of prep:

Lipstick doesn’t cling to dry, flaky lips so well, anymore than paint does to a rough, uneven wall. Priming helps the surface to be smooth to keep your colour in place.

The method of doing it:

Exfoliate: Use lip scrub 2-3 times a week. One can purchase this or make it himself/herself with sugar and honey. Instead, soft toothbrush is effective in the removal of dead skin with the help of a soft toothbrush that needs to be clean.

Hydrate: Use a hydrating balm on your lips. Do this a few minutes before and dab off with too much to have a slippery base.

Pro tip: When you are in a hurry, you can go on without a brush: exfoliate your lips using a wet washcloth and then use a fast balm so that your make-up still appreciates it.

  1. Prime Before You Paint

Primer need not be confined to your face either because your lips can use it too.

The reason it works:

Lip primers, primer lip stick Made up of materials which provide a smooth matte surface to which lipstick can cling to. Some of them also seal fine lines and block feathering.

Methods of doing it:

You can use dedicated lip primer, in case you have it.

No primer? Instead apply a small amount of concealer or foundation on your lips.

Set the base with translucent powder lightly to apply lipstick.

Pro tip: This step comes in particularly handy when you have a naturally coloured pigmented lip as it balances out colour to make the shade of lipstick more bright.

 

  1. Lip Liner All Over

Lip liner is a workhorse in a tube not only helps to shape, but also define and increase staying power.

Reasons as to why it works:

Liner gives lipstick a handle, thus making lipstick not bleed beyond the line of the lips. Using a liner to line the entire lip is such a stain that remains regardless of whether your lipstick disappears.

Ways how to do it:

Choose a liner that is near finding your lipstick color.

sketch outline your lips after which you apply colour in them fully.

Put lipstick straightaway on top.

Pro tip: In case you wear an intense color such as red, this step is obligatory. It makes the appearance crisp and dashing all through the hours.

 

  1. To Use in a Thin Layer

How you put lipstick on breaks or makes the staying power of the lipstick.

The reason why it works:

Lipstick lashes that are thin, and done in layers is likely to stay on longer and stick together easily compared to a single thickly applied lick of lipstick that can easily smear or transfer.

The way to do it:

Put on your initial thin coat of lipstick.

Wipe off with a tissue to remove surplus oils.

Put on second coat very thin to layer and make it deep.

Tip: Extra product hold can be achieved by applying product with a lip brush rather that the bullet. It imbibes the lips with pigment to make the transformation more lasting.

 

  1. Tint controlled with Translucent Powder (Through Tissue!)

It is an old-school back stage trick that makes makeup artists still swear by it.

The reason behind its working:

The powder fixes your lipstick, removes the excess oil and also locks on the pigment on the lipstick without dulling the colour.

The way to do it:

Put a thin tissue on your lips after the second coat.

Apply powder lightly to the tissue with dust with a fluffy brush.

Take off the piece of tissue and look admiringly at your velvet, set lipstick.

Tips: Not recommended to start with the powder and directly apply to the lips because they might feel dry.

 

  1. Select the correct Formula

Even the finest application will not be able to see through your formula should it not be in such a manner.

The significance of why this is important:

Lipsticks in the form of glosses, creams, or balms are great in texture but do not last. Liquid lipstick formulas, satin and matte are far less smear- and smudge-prone.

Its method:

A matte or semi-matte should be selected as all-day event.

In case you want a cream or gloss, you will need touch-ups.

Seek transfer-proof or long-lasting formula when you are sure that you will not have time to reapply in between.

Pro tip: Add a high-shine kiss to a long-wearing new matte lipstick if you can bear to be separated before you go.

  1. Smart DIY Way to Touch-Up

The most lasting lipstick may require another touch-up-but how you accomplish that touch-up will make the difference.

The reason why it works:

Having clumps and uneven colour could occur when one touches up without cleaning up first.

The way to do it:

With tissue, blot off the oil or worn-down lipstick.

Reapply lightly, with lip liner, should shape need to be restored.

Apply a bit of lipstick and blot once more to have a smooth finish.

Pro tip: Carry a small lipstick or a lipliner in your bag, so that you can exactly fix it up, in a pinch.
